820 COS Drones
This Sources Sought is solely for market research and is not a solicitation or commitment to contract. The 820th BDG requires two Blue UAS/NDAA-compliant Group 2 small UAS and accessory kits as a complete, fielded, mission-ready system supporting ISR, base defense, expeditionary operations, and limited resupply in austere and contested electromagnetic environments. The required solution includes aircraft, ground control stations, ISR payloads, extended communications, batteries/charging, payload delivery mechanisms, transport/storage, spares/maintenance kits, training, and software licenses/support, with specific items such as PDW C100 or equal, spare parts, LEP smart batteries, rucks, battery cases/chargers, GCS, SBM kit, range extension kit, mechanical release devices/plates, 3 years of software maintenance and support, a minimum 3-day training course, and a 1-year manufacturer warranty. Interested vendors must provide company identification, GSA or NASA SEWP account/contract number if applicable, a capability statement, recent related work history, prior government contract numbers, and socio-economic status. A Purchase Description attachment contains the full requirement details.
